Bahrain-based BMI Bank outlook revised to Stable by Standard & Poor's

Standard & Poor's Ratings Services has revised its outlook on Bahrain-based BMI Bank B.S.C. (BMI) to stable from negative. At the same time, S&P affirmed its 'BB+/B' long- and short-term counterparty credit ratings on the bank.
